Venezuela’s Defence Minister Vladimir Padrino said the country’s armed forces have scored major successes against drug trafficking, claiming the air force shot down eight unidentified aircraft that entered Venezuelan airspace near the Brazilian border. He said the actions disprove allegations linking Caracas to international criminal gangs. The remarks come as the Trump administration intensifies military operations against drug cartels in the Caribbean, accusing President Nicolás Maduro of narcoterrorism. Venezuela insists the U.S. military buildup is aimed at regime change, while Washington says dozens of strikes have already been carried out to curb narcotics flows.
